Arizona State Schools for the Deaf and the Blind - ASDB is seeking a Substitute Teacher Deaf/HH in Phoenix. This temporary role offers pay between $21.88 and $25.00 per hour. Responsibilities include providing quality instruction, preparing lesson plans, and evaluating student skills to create effective learning programs.
The ideal candidate will possess a College/University Degree in Education with coursework specific to sensory impairments, along with a valid Arizona Teaching Certificate. Benefits include various insurance and retirement plans.
